WebThe difference between Adamant and Diamond. When used as nouns, adamant means an imaginary rock or mineral of impenetrable hardness, whereas diamond means a glimmering glass-like mineral that is an allotrope of carbon in which each atom is surrounded by four others in the form of a tetrahedron.
